Room-Reader uses NFC scan points placed throughout a resident’s room.
Staff tap their employee badge at each checkpoint.
The system records:
- entry
- bedside presence
- ADL support
- exit
- duration
All data is stored on a Raspberry Pi and synced to per-resident Google Sheets when internet returns.
The purpose: provide objective proof of care without cameras, surveillance, or monthly fees.

Room-Reader uses:
- ESP32 microcontrollers
- PN532 NFC readers
- NTAG213 NFC badges
- Raspberry Pi server with FastAPI + SQLite
- Offline-first synchronization model
No vendor lock-in.
No proprietary cloud.

Baseline installation (doorway + bedside + optional bathroom):
- $65–$85 per room (hardware)
- $0 per month (no subscription)
- $0.25–$3 per staff badge
- $60 Raspberry Pi powers entire facility
Even with upgrades (BLE presence, battery backup), rooms remain under $110.

Room-Reader uses HF NFC (NTAG213) because:
- very short range (intentional tap)
- secure and difficult to clone
- used in hospitals, corporate badges, banks
- staff are familiar with the motion
- perfect for documenting human-performed care tasks
Intentional physical action = legally defensible evidence.

BLE suffers from:
- ghost detection
- wall penetration
- hallway detection
- signal bounce
- delayed disconnect
- high battery replacement burden
Manual taps ensure:
- real presence
- bedside proximity
- intentional action
- no guesswork
- clear documentation sequences
A badge tap cannot be faked or triggered from outside the room.

Each scan point has a clear LED indicator for staff:
- Green: valid scan logged
- Red: invalid scan or wrong badge
- Yellow: syncing to Pi
- Blue: offline local mode
This reduces staff uncertainty and prevents missed scans during night checks.
